Types of Authentic African Goods
When exploring African stores, you can expect to find a wide range of products, including:
- Textiles: Kente cloth, mud cloth, and batik fabrics
- Jewelry: Beaded necklaces, bracelets, and traditional adornments
- Art and Crafts: Carvings, sculptures, and pottery
- Home Decor: Masks, wall hangings, and woven baskets
- Culinary Ingredients: Spices, teas, and traditional cooking tools
- Clothing: Dashikis, boubous, and traditional attire

Tips for Finding Authentic African Goods
When searching for authentic African goods, consider the following tips:
- Research the Store: Look for reviews and testimonials to gauge the authenticity of the products offered․
- Ask Questions: Don’t hesitate to ask store owners about the origins of their products and the artisans behind them․
- Attend Cultural Events: Participate in local African cultural events to connect with artisans and discover new products․
- Support Local Artisans: Seek out stores that source directly from African artisans, ensuring that your purchases support local communities․
